在 Django 应用程序中添加 uswgi.reload() 函数以在代码更改时重新启动服务器。

2024-05-12 01:15:38 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一个代码片段,我从网上得到,每当代码发生变化时,我都可以重新启动uWsgi+Django堆栈。但是如何注册,在哪里添加这个片段,或者如何在django中实现它。在

import uwsgi
from uwsgidecorators import timer
from django.utils import autoreload

@timer(3)
def change_code_gracefull_reload(sig):
    if autoreload.code_changed():
        uwsgi.reload()

如果我有什么错,请原谅我。在


Tags: django代码fromimport堆栈defcodeutils